The Private Papers Of Eastern Jewel by Maureen Lindley

3.0

I didn't like this book as much as I wanted to. Parts of it got me in whereas other parts I couldn't wait to get through. Yoshiko is certainly not a likeable character and nothing she did could endear her to me. She used everyone who came in contact with her to her own advantage (and they used her) and in the end, it was her undoing.
